Job Summary
The Commercial IT Liquids Tech Lead is part of a global team of IT professionals providing critical Energy Trading and Risk Management (ETRM) business application and process support to Commercial Liquids Trading, Scheduling, Confirmations/Contracts, Pricing, Risk, Compliance, Credit, Data Analytics, and Finance business stakeholders.Position Overview
Your responsibilities may include:
Work alongside Business and Solution Architects and the Liquids IT functional support team to pinpoint and leverage opportunities that align technology, processes, and strategies to enhance the capabilities delivered by IT in service to Commercial Liquids organization
Serve as Technical Lead of Commercial Transformation IT initiatives for the Commercial Liquids organization
Create and maintain the Commercial Liquids solutions roadmap that reflects the transition of essential business processes towards the intended target state, aligned with transformational goals
Provide technical consulting services to functional IT support and business groups related to Commercial Liquids ETRM applications (front-to-back office processes), reports, and interfaces
Collaborate with Enterprise IT groups to ensure reliability, security, and effective performance of Commercial Liquids application and data infrastructure
Collaborate with the Liquids IT functional support team and software vendors to optimize licensed products, support portfolio rationalization through standardization, conduct vendor roadmap reviews, and coordinate with vendor technical support to resolve issues
Partner with all stakeholders - IT and business - to identify the root causes of production system issues and define and implement (or coordinate the implementation of) solutions
Respond to internal and external audit, Legal, and business user data requests
